The Smart Grid Cybersecurity Market refers to the industry focused on protecting the digital infrastructure of smart grids from cyber threats and vulnerabilities. It encompasses a range of technologies, services, and protocols that safeguard power grid systems, including smart meters, grid automation, communication networks, and energy storage systems. As smart grids integrate more IoT devices and rely heavily on real-time data transmission, ensuring cybersecurity is critical to maintaining the integrity, confidentiality, and availability of energy systems.
Market Trends:
Rising Adoption of Smart Grids: Increasing deployment of smart grids across regions is boosting demand for robust cybersecurity solutions to defend against sophisticated cyberattacks.
Integration of AI and Machine Learning: AI-driven threat detection and automated incident response are becoming central to modern grid security strategies.
Shift to Cloud-Based Security: Utilities are increasingly adopting cloud-based cybersecurity tools for scalability, remote monitoring, and faster response times.
Regulatory Push for Cyber Resilience: Governments and regulatory bodies are enforcing stricter cybersecurity compliance and standards for energy infrastructure.
Growing Insider Threats & IoT Vulnerabilities: The expansion of connected devices in smart grids has elevated the risk of insider attacks and remote exploits.

In December 2024, Honeywell International Inc. launched INNCOM Direct, an automated energy management system tailored for mid-market hotels. The solution enhances energy efficiency by intelligently adjusting HVAC operations in unoccupied rooms, aligning with Honeywell's broader focus on automation and the global energy transition. With an estimated 30% of U.S. hotel rooms potentially unoccupied in 2024, INNCOM Direct plays a crucial role in reducing unnecessary energy consumption.

What is a Micro-Grid?
A micro-grid is a small-scale power system composed of distributed power sources, loads, energy storage, power distribution and transformation, and control systems. Despite its small size, it is fully functional, capable of generation, distribution, and consumption of electricity. It can autonomously control, protect, and manage itself, optimizing energy within the grid.
